Massive Metavid Updates
September 18th, 2008
We have rolled out massive feature updates we have developed, the new skin and interface features developed in collaboration with the participatory culture foundation and Summer of code contributions by Stjepan Rajko. Simultaneously we are doing 1.0 release candidates for the metavid software packages: the complete metavidWiki mediaWiki extension and the stand alone html5 javascript embedding library mv_embed. This post summarizes the software updates, exciting development underway in collaboration with kaltura & wikimedia foundation and outlines the up-and-coming launch for metavid.
Existing developments with Kaltura and Wikimedia
Work is under way to write a ~simple reduced feature set~ smil like player & editor using firefox 3.1 html5 video support. Basic transitions using css animations and frame scrubbing/serving features have been completed… watch this space & kalturas blog for updates as development moves forward. As this development matures we should have an integrated sequencer on-par with kalturas flash based video editor but using ogg theora and accessible to Firefox users on free software platforms.
Metavid Launch Plan
We will be launching metavid over the next week or so. Watch this blog for updates
As a community archive project users help in reporting any bugs they find with the site in #metavid on irc.freenode.net or emailing them in to the developers list
MediaWiki rc1 release notes:
Some minor known issues remain please send in bug reports as we move towards an official 1.0 release
Unified Search
- new unified search model groups and aggregates relevant semantic metadata per search
- advanced search improvements
- improved autocomplete suggestions/display
Stream Interface Enhancements
- new streamlined stream interface for easier clip editing and jumping around the stream
- improved transcript integration with video playback (scrolls transcript window while seeking and playing back content)
Improved Skinning Support
- improved skin infrastructure to support the skin created by the Participatory Culture Foundation
Mv_Embed (1.0.rc1)
- improved html5 -> current browsers/plugins support
- support multiple stream selection using html5 <source> tag or ROE media description xml, supports flash streams (Thanks to Summer of code Student *stjepan*)
- improved transcript scrolling, remote embedding without data proxy, metadata queries, and browser compatibility.
- improved video control skinning (should soon be possible to support multiple css based skins)
- developed php based flash media server added for serving segments of flvs to arbitrary clients.
(based on FLV4PHP this lets you do server side media seeking similar to other php based falsh-media-servers except mvflvServer its compatible other playback clients like vlc and mplayer, works with flv files over 4 hours 39 min 37 seconds long and avoids sending the client keyframe metdata for quick streaming response) - Also See Mv embed page
Massive security review (thanks to tstarling of wikimedia)
- properly escaped all values outputted to browser and database
- proper use of database wrapper functions
- closed some security holes (running older versions of metavidWiki is a bad idea please update now!)
Updated compatibility to JQuery 1.2.6
- updated to latest and greatest (faster, leaner etc)
- Also see jquery release notes
- started updating ui.jquery components
Updated compatibility to updated metavidWiki version 1.13
- Also see mediaWiki Release Notes
Updated Compatibility to updated Semantic MediaWiki 1.2+
- faster, lazy loading of all classes, better db structure, + lots more
- Also See Semantic MediaWiki release notes
Entry Filed under: development, future, mediaWiki
Leave a Comment
Some HTML allowed: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>
Trackback this post | Subscribe to the comments via RSS Feed